Decks cleared for purchase of 10 C-17s with offsets
After considerable diligence and mathematics, India is all set to purchase 10 C-17 Globemaster strategic lift aircraft from US for $4.1 billion, with upfront offsets of $1.12 billion.
The Cabinet Committee on Security on Wednesday will consider a revised proposal for purchase of C-17s which, for the first time, outlines the offsets including a High Altitude Engine Test Facility and Trisonic Wind Tunnel Facility valued at $510 million, for the Defence Research & Development Organisation.
India’s access to advanced technology air tunnel would be important as it has depended on Russian test facilities to evaluate the indigenous Kaveri jet engine, which was to be used in the LCA project.
The other half of the offsets, according to the proposal, would be shared between Hindustan Aeronautics Ltd for training and maintenance for the aircraft, Tata Consultancy Services for defence strategic communication systems and Defence Land Systems — a joint venture between Mahindra Group and BAE Systems — for armoured vehicles.
The original proposal had talked of Boeing fulfilling its obligations under the Defence Procurement Procedure “as per policy” and hence, the offset was not stated. Under the DPP, any foreign company bagging contract worth over $300 million has to invest back at least 30 per cent of it into the Indian defence sector.
However, sources said, the C-17 offsets would cost India an additional 7-8 per cent in the total outgo on the purchase as the US has explained that it would be paying more for Indian offsets than it could have got the same services and products from other sources.
With this offset promise, decks have been cleared for the biggest-ever Indo-US defence deal under the American foreign military sales (FMS) programme, a direct government-to-government contract.
The four-engine Globemaster-III giant strategic airlift aircraft is capable of carrying a payload of almost 170,000 pounds and landing even at small forward airbases with semi-prepared runways and can transport tanks and troops over 2,400 nautical miles.

I don't mean to be a wet blanket here, but I'm not so optimistic about this venture.
1. If this is modification of the existing design then it doesn't seem to be technically very feasible. Scaling up from 75kN to 120kN is no mean challenge.
2. If this is a new engine, it'll take plenty of time to mature. Both the EJ-200 and M88 spent over a decade in development. General Electric's progression from the 78kN F404 to the 120kN F414 happened over the course of three decades. Its very unlikely that a F414 class Kaveri will be ready before the Tejas Mk2 production line closes (which will probably happen before the FGFA enters production). Its good start for the AMCA on the other hand - 2020-25 for flight testing seems about right.
3. Most importantly I'm skeptical about the actual degree of co-development involved. The French seem to have no requirement for a new engine - it'll probably not be compatible with the Rafale (to be upgraded with a 90kN class unit). On the bright side, a longer development period would mean more time for India to internalize the technology and learn the critical design lessons involved. Relatively less chance of us ending up with a 'co-developed' Shakti type product.

Propulsion system supplier Snecma, meanwhile, will deliver its first enhanced examples of the M88 engine to Dassault's Merignac final assembly site in November, after completing the last test activities on the -4E version this month. Drawing on the activities of Snecma's ECO development programme of 2004-07, the new standard will reduce ownership costs and maintenance demands, and will also have the growth potential to increase available power from a current maximum of 17,000lb (75kN) to roughly 19,800lb.
